Overview

The software is designed to streamline the process of uploading video files from cloud storage services—specifically Dropbox, Microsoft OneDrive, and Google Drive—directly to YouTube. It eliminates the need to navigate the YouTube web interface, offering a more efficient workflow for users who manage multiple video uploads. The tool supports batch processing, enabling users to upload several files at once, which significantly reduces manual effort and time. It is intended for content creators, digital marketers, and professionals who regularly publish video content across platforms. The application operates entirely locally, meaning no data is transmitted to external servers during the upload process, enhancing privacy and security. It is compatible with modern web browsers including Chrome, Internet Explorer 10 and above, Firefox, and Safari, ensuring broad accessibility. The software is available for both Windows and Mac operating systems, making it accessible to a wide user base. Real-world usage scenarios include automated content distribution for YouTubers, bulk uploads for marketing teams, and simplified file transfers for remote collaborators.

Key Features & Capabilities

  • Direct Cloud-to-YouTube Upload – Enables seamless transfer of video files from Dropbox, OneDrive, and Google Drive directly to YouTube without using the web interface.
  • Batch Upload Support – Allows users to upload multiple video files simultaneously, improving efficiency for high-volume content creators.
  • Local Execution Only – Operates entirely on the user’s device; no data is sent to external servers, ensuring privacy and security.
  • Browser Compatibility – Works with Chrome, Internet Explorer 10+, Firefox, and Safari, supporting a wide range of user environments.
  • Supported Video Formats – Handles common formats including MOV, MPEG4, MP4, AVI, WMV, MPEGPS, FLV, 3GPP, and WebM.
